The United Arab Emirates (UAE) Energy and Utilities Analytics Market was estimated at USD 768 Million in 2025 and is projected to reach USD 1104 Million by 2032, growing at a CAGR of 5.9% from 2026 to 2032.
The UAE is witnessing an escalating demand for energy and utilities analytics as organizations strive to enhance efficiency and sustainability. With the government's strong focus on diversifying energy sources and reducing carbon emissions, analytics tools are becoming indispensable for optimizing energy consumption and grid management.
Analytics solutions are increasingly being utilized to monitor energy data, predict maintenance needs, and streamline resource allocation. As the country accelerates its clean energy initiatives, the analytics market is set to become a critical driver for both utility companies and vendors looking to capitalize on this growth.

The integration of analytics solutions into existing infrastructure remains a considerable challenge for the UAE energy and utilities sector. Many organizations are hindered by outdated legacy systems that complicate data harmonization and analytics implementation. on top of that, the constantly shifting regulatory environment poses compliance challenges, making it difficult for companies to adopt new technologies effectively. Addressing these barriers is crucial for harnessing the full potential of analytics in optimizing energy operations.
Several trends are shaping the UAE Energy and Utilities Analytics Market. A notable shift towards smart grids is driving the adoption of advanced analytics to enhance grid reliability and manage distributed energy resources. Additionally, there is a growing emphasis on real-time data analytics, enabling utilities to make informed decisions quickly. The increasing availability of IoT devices is also facilitating more granular data collection, further enhancing analytics capabilities.
Opportunities abound in the UAE market for analytics solutions, particularly in the context of the country’s ambitious clean energy goals. Investment in renewable energy projects, such as solar and wind, opens avenues for analytics that can optimize production and distribution. on top of that, the push for energy efficiency in urban developments presents a ripe market for analytics tools that can monitor and control consumption patterns effectively.
The UAE government is actively shaping the energy and utilities analytics market through various initiatives aimed at promoting sustainability and efficiency. Public policy is focused on integrating innovative technologies that facilitate smart energy management, reinforcing the importance of analytics in achieving national energy goals.

Export potential enables firms to identify high-growth global markets with greater confidence by combining advanced trade intelligence with a structured quantitative methodology. The framework analyzes emerging demand trends and country-level import patterns while integrating macroeconomic and trade datasets such as GDP and population forecasts, bilateral import–export flows, tariff structures, elasticity differentials between developed and developing economies, geographic distance, and import demand projections. Using weighted trade values from 2020–2024 as the base period to project country-to-country export potential for 2030, these inputs are operationalized through calculated drivers such as gravity model parameters, tariff impact factors, and projected GDP per-capita growth. Through an analysis of hidden potentials, demand hotspots, and market conditions that are most favorable to success, this method enables firms to focus on target countries, maximize returns, and global expansion with data, backed by accuracy.
By factoring in the projected importer demand gap that is currently unmet and could be potential opportunity, it identifies the potential for the Exporter (Country) among 190 countries, against the general trade analysis, which identifies the biggest importer or exporter.
